Absolutely beautiful lot and landscape along the Little River. This custom built home sets just off the shore of the river with views of the river and the professionally landscaped yard from every level of the home. The house boasts 3 levels of living space with a Master bedroom on the third level which has a deck overlooking the riverbank. The second floor family room has a beautiful fireplace with a custom stone hearth made from rocks off the property. There is a 10x19 3 season room off the back perfect for enjoying the peaceful setting away from the mosquitoes. The house was designed for passive solar heat and also has on demand hot water and a newer forced hot water boiler. Come walk the trails along the river to the many sitting areas along the shore and take in nature. More than meets the eye in this unique property.
